Warning Signs You Need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ration
Early detection is key when it comes to preventing extensive and costly repairs. Keep an eye out for the following warning signs that indicate you may need ceiling drywall water damage restoration:
Musty Odors That Won't Go Away
Unpleasant odors can be a sign of hidden water damage or mold growth. Don't ignore these smells, as they can quickly spread and cause significant harm to your health and property.
Water Stains on the Ceiling
Water stains on your ceiling are a clear indication of water damage. These stains can be caused by a variety of factors, including roof leaks, pipe bursts, or appliance malfunctions.
Peeling Paint and Wallpaper
Peeling paint and wallpaper can be a sign of water damage or high humidity. This can lead to further damage and costly repairs if left unchecked.
Bubbling or Cracking Drywall
Bubbling or cracking drywall is a clear indication of water damage or structural issues. This can compromise the integrity of your home's structure and put you and your loved ones at risk.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age or a hidden leak. This can lead to further damage and costly repairs if left unchecked.
Visible Signs of Mold or Mildew
Visible signs of mold or mildew can be a sign of water damage or high humidity. Don't ignore these signs, as they can quickly spread and cause significant harm to your health and property.

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ration Cost in Andover, FL
The cost of ceiling drywall water damage restoration can vary significantly dep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Andover, FL. Here's a general breakdown of what you can expect: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ction and Drying | $500 - $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the type of equipment required. |
| Drywall Replacement and Repair | $1,000 - $5,000 | The extent of the damage and the number of drywall panels required. |
| Painting and Finishing Touches | $500 - $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of finish required. |
| Final Inspection and Quality Control | $200 - $1,000 | The complexity of the job and the number of inspections required. |
| Emergency Services (after-hours or weekend) | $1,000 - $5,000 | The severity of the situation and the number of technicians required. |
